Tinnitus refers to a constant ringing noise that only you can hear. It can make people feel very upset and also very frustrated. However, there are effective ways to manage the condition, which you will learn about in the following article.
When your tinnitus is bothering you, turn on a fan, the radio or anything that creates background noise. This background noise will help take your mind off and cover the sounds of the tinnitus so it is not as loud. If you can only hear the noise involved in tinnitus, you may easily focus on it, thereby making it even more bothersome.
It can be helpful to utilize a machine at night that emits white noise. The noise will help to drown out your tinnitus, allowing you to fall asleep more easily. Although white noise works for many people, it is not effective for everyone and may cause your tinnitus to actually get worse. The only way to tell how it will work for you is to try it for yourself.
Visit a counselor who specializes in cognitive behavioral therapy. Ultimately, your goal will be to find ways to avoid fixating on the ringing or buzzing. If you get therapy to deal with tinnitus you can also deal with what brings on your stress. Doing so frees you to deal with your tinnitus more efficiently. You will have a hard time being happy if tinnitus is allowed to control your life.
Use relaxation techniques like yoga or meditation to help control your tinnitus symptoms. Stress and tension can frequently aggravate tinnitus. To reduce the chances of your tinnitus flaring up, do yoga or meditation to relax your body.
Being active can attenuate your symptoms. The more tired you are when going to bed, the less difficult it will be to drift off to sleep. When you exercise, you can combat some of the symptoms associated with tinnitus.
Do not allow tinnitus to keep you from getting adequate sleep. Instead, use a fan or white noise CD to drown out the ringing. In order to find a noise that gives you the best, most relaxing results, experiment with different possibilities. White noise can block out the noise from your tinnitus and allow you to drift off to sleep.

You diet may contain foods that are actually contributing to your tinnitus. A lot of people have found relief after modifying their diet. Many tinnitus sufferers report that vitamin B12 and gingko biloba helped their tinnitus. Others suggest that avoiding coffee can help, too. You should adopt one new habit at a time, so you can monitor the results and possibly negative changes.
